misgivings

英 [mɪsˈgɪvɪŋz]

美 [mɪsˈgɪvɪŋz]

n.  疑虑; 顾虑
misgiving的复数

柯林斯词典

  • N-VAR 疑虑;担心
    If you havemisgivingsabout something that is being suggested or done, you feel that it is not quite right, and are worried that it may have unwanted results.
    1. She had some misgivings about what she was about to do...
      她对自己即将要做的事情存有一些顾虑。
    2. The first words of the text filled us with misgiving.
      正文开头的文字让我们颇为担心。
